Главная
Глоссарий
Доказательство выполнения работы

Доказательство выполнения работы

Новичок

Proof of Work (PoW) — это алгоритм консенсуса, используемый в блокчейн-сетях для подтверждения транзакций и создания новых блоков. Как следует из названия (от англ. Proof of Work — доказательство работы), этот механизм требует от участников (майнеров) выполнения определенного объема вычислительной работы.

В рамках PoW майнеры используют вычислительные мощности для решения сложных криптографических задач. Первый майнер, нашедший и подтвердивший решение, добавляет новый блок транзакций в блокчейн. Задачи созданы так, чтобы на их решение затрачивались большие объемы ресурсов, но после вычисления все участники сети могли без труда проверить результат. 

Механизм PoW используется для противодействия злоумышленникам, которые могут нарушить работу сети, поскольку для этого потребуется огромное количество вычислительных ресурсов. Для изменения или манипулирования информацией в блокчейне злоумышленнику необходимо контролировать более 50% общей вычислительной мощности сети (хешрейта). Если им удастся сделать это, то хакеры смогут осуществить атаку 51%. Однако в крупных сетях, таких как Биткоин, будет крайне сложно и дорого провести атаку 51%.
Создатель биткоина Сатоши Накамото ввел механизм PoW, который вознаграждает майнеров за их работу комиссиями за транзакции и привлекает новых майнеров, развивая конкуренцию в сфере майнинга.
Хотя механизм PoW обеспечивает впечатляющие преимущества в сфере безопасности, он подвергается критике за высокое энергопотребление. В результате был разработан альтернативный механизм консенсуса, такой как Proof of Stake (PoS), призванный обеспечить тот же уровень безопасности при меньшем воздействии на окружающую среду.
Рекомендуем ознакомиться: Что такое Proof of Stake
Поделиться
Зарегистрируйте аккаунт
Примените свои знания на практике, открыв аккаунт на Binance сегодня.